The History of Designer Bags

As women began to work outside the home and began to gain more independence in the 1900s, handbags were fashionable and also a useful tool for carrying money, makeup and other necessities. Bags have evolved over time from bags worn around the waist in Ancient Egypt to what we now know as designer handbags.

It was during the 1950s that handbags transformed from being practical to becoming a status symbol as more designers flooded the market. Chanel and Louis Vuitton, and Hermes quickly earned a reputation as designers of stunning and bold bags. They were sought-after by celebrities. The popularity of bags with a brand name resulted in the creation of iconic styles that are still used in many fashions today.

During WWII purse designs changed since manufacturers utilized less metal and other materials to create the bags that were required for war. The end of the war brought the dawn of freedom for young people, and guidelines regarding what was acceptable to be carried by women were relaxed. Bags that were considered to be unfashionable in the past, such as drawstring bags made from plastic or wicker, gained popularity because women were allowed to experiment with their own style.

In the 60s, the youth culture and hippie attitudes affected fashion trends. A variety of innovative bag designs was created. Designers tapped into the imagination and creativity of the 60s using chains, vinyl, leather, and chains. Many of these modern styles were inspired by Op Art, space travel and the libertine, carefree attitude of the time.
